Summary
SAI Lithuania audited the performance of consular functions by the Ministry of Foreign Affairs in 2021-2024. The audit found that the volume of consular activities during the specified period increased by 47%, while the number of consular officers and consular employees working in Lithuanian missions abroad, actually performing consular functions and carrying out consular activities, decreased by 17.3%. The auditors also found that 25% of consular inspections were carried out more than 5 years ago, there is no control over the elimination of inconsistencies identified during the inspections and the implementation of the recommendations issued. In addition, the audit showed that not all premises where Lithuanian citizens are provided with consular services comply with the established requirements (out of 26 institutions inspected, 10 comply with the requirements). The SAI recommended that the Ministry of Foreign Affairs improve the process and enhance the efficiency of management of existing resources to ensure a higher level of consular service delivery.
